Early Treatment
The American Association of Orthodontists recommends that all children get a check-up with an orthodontist no later than age 7. Although only a few orthodontic problems need to be corrected at that age, an early exam allows us to offer advice and guidance as to when the appropriate age to start treatment would be. Cross-bites are a common reason to initiate early or interceptive orthodontic care, and an uncorrected cross-bite can cause abnormal wear of the teeth and can contribute to asymmetrical facial growth.
